GLFW is a lightweight and versatile open-source library designed for creating windows with OpenGL contexts and managing input. Developed by Camilla Berglund under the GitHub username "elmindreda," GLFW simplifies the process of handling various tasks related to graphical user interfaces, such as creating windows, contexts, and surfaces, as well as receiving input like keyboard, mouse, and joystick events.
One of the key features of GLFW is its cross-platform nature, with support for Windows, macOS, and Linux, making it a convenient choice for developers working on multiple operating systems. It provides a simple and consistent API across different platforms, allowing for smoother development and easier debugging.
Another highlight of GLFW is its flexibility and ease of use. The library offers functionalities for managing multiple windows, handling high-DPI displays, creating OpenGL or Vulkan contexts, and working with clipboard data. With a straightforward API and clear documentation, developers can quickly integrate GLFW into their projects and focus on creating engaging graphics and immersive experiences.
GLFW also supports the creation of offscreen rendering contexts, enabling rendering without a visible window. This feature is beneficial for tasks such as texture loading, font rendering, and data visualization where on-screen display is not necessary.
In addition to window management and context handling, GLFW provides utilities for time measurement, error handling, and multi-monitor support. These features contribute to a seamless development experience and help optimize performance in graphics-intensive applications.
GLFW stands out as a reliable choice for developers seeking a user-friendly library for creating windows with OpenGL contexts and managing input across different platforms. Its lightweight nature, cross-platform support, clear documentation, and range of features make it a valuable tool for various graphics programming projects.
Übersicht
GLFW ist eine Open Source-Software aus der Kategorie Multimedia, die von elmindreda entwickelt wird.
Die neueste Version von GLFW ist 2.6.1, veröffentlicht am 18.02.2008. Die erste Version wurde unserer Datenbank am 24.08.2007 hinzugefügt.
GLFW läuft auf folgenden Betriebssystemen: Windows.
Die Nutzer haben noch keine Bewertung für GLFW gegeben.
Neueste Reviews
![]() |
GPG4Win
Schützen Sie Ihre Dateien mit der Verschlüsselungssoftware GPG4Win. |
![]() |
Norton Antivirus 2005
Norton Antivirus 2005: Schützen Sie Ihren Computer mit einem guten Gefühl |
![]() |
Legacy Games Launcher
Legacy Games Launcher bietet ein nahtloses Spielerlebnis für Liebhaber klassischer Spiele |
![]() |
PhotoMirage
Erwecken Sie Ihre Fotos mit PhotoMirage von Corel Corporation zum Leben. |
![]() |
Personal Accelerator for Revit
Schöpfen Sie Ihr volles Potenzial in Revit mit Personal Accelerator von Autodesk aus |
![]() |
IPTVSmartersPro
IPTVSmartersPro: Ein erstklassiges IPTV-Seherlebnis |
![]() |
UpdateStar Premium Edition
Mit der UpdateStar Premium Edition war es noch nie so einfach, Ihre Software auf dem neuesten Stand zu halten! |
![]() |
Microsoft Edge
Ein neuer Standard beim Surfen im Internet |
![]() |
Microsoft Visual C++ 2015 Redistributable Package
Steigern Sie Ihre Systemleistung mit Microsoft Visual C++ 2015 Redistributable Package! |
![]() |
Google Chrome
Schneller und vielseitiger Webbrowser |
![]() |
Microsoft Visual C++ 2010 Redistributable
Wesentliche Komponente zum Ausführen von Visual C++-Anwendungen |
![]() |
Microsoft Update Health Tools
Microsoft Update Health Tools: Stellen Sie sicher, dass Ihr System immer auf dem neuesten Stand ist! |